Overview
Pocket.watch is a kids media brand focused on creating digital stars, franchises and formats across online video channels. The company programs and develops content for digital platforms and has collaborated with traditional media partners on IP for TV and film. It reports over one billion monthly views across twenty YouTube channels and a combined subscriber base of more than 34 million. Pocket.watch has raised $21M since launching in March 2017 and recently closed a $15M Series B. Future plans outlined in the articles include collaborative content development, expanded ad-sales packaging with Viacom/Nickelodeon inventory, and joint talent initiatives to identify up-and-coming creators. Pocketwatch is a Culver City–based kids media startup creating digitally born brands through original animated and live-action programming and YouTube channels targeting children ages 2–11, with an initial focus on ages 6–11. The company plans to launch this summer with five YouTube channels and generate revenue through advertising and YouTube Red subscriptions. Its larger goal is to develop premium series that can be packaged and licensed to streaming platforms and to expand into toys, gaming, and other brand extensions. Pocketwatch will also roll out a preschool sub-brand later and a parent-focused sub-brand to inform parents about what kids are watching. The content strategy combines in-house premium series with partnerships with 10–15 digital creators, who will be offered significant equity stakes. The team of ten is led by CEO Chris Williams, with Chief Content Officer Albie Hecht and Chief Strategy Officer Jon Moonves; the company raised $6 million in Series A funding.
